Two Nut Caramel Cheesecake

By: The Moody Critic

With its relatively cheap price, you can never go wrong with this dessert when you come to the shop to fill your empty stomach.

The cheesecake matrix was very compact but it slightly lacked the ideal texture that I was looking for.

Above the rich matrix comes the poverty-stricken caramel layer. If they managed to saturate this dessert with not just one, but two kinds of nuts, then they could have bathed it with lavish caramel sauce instead. I really struggled to find the caramel taste up to the very last bite and I tried to conserve what little caramel was available just to match the generous amount of the cheesecake matrix. Although disappointed, this layer was still the reason why I chose this particular dessert because the caramel was captivatingly arranged in a Medusa-like or devil's snare-like manner.

Surprisingly, I noticed that the base layer was quite softer compared to the other cheesecake bases I ate before from this restaurant so I managed to consume the dessert completely.

Hallow Mallow S'mores Pie

By: The Moody Critic

A dessert that obviously heralds the Halloween season.

To be honest, I haven't tasted the actual S'mores. I usually hear about it in American TV shows and they would really fuel my desire to taste it. But thanks to this dessert, my curiosity was somehow put to rest.

This dessert includes the traditional ingredients needed to make S'mores: graham, chocolate fudge, and toasted marshmallows except for the added roasted almonds. From top to bottom, the cake was inconsistent in terms of texture because first you have a smooth, rich graham whipped cream, then a rocky road-like texture from almonds and chocolate fudge underneath, then a gooey marshmallow layer with brittle graham crackers.

The only amazing constituent of this dessert was the deliciously sweet graham whipped cream because of its thematic cobweb-like design and the cute solitary ghoulish marshmallow on top. As I have observed, these marshmallows vary in facial expressions and personalities.

Sad to say, like its existing brothers and sisters, this dessert's Oreo crust seemed to have been enveloped with iron curtain. I wasn't able to eat it because it was practically made indestructible.

Yo-ho-Hope!

By: The Moody Critic

Though this cheesecake may look like it has underwent some melting, it didn't prevent it from kicking some butt. Originally made as a Christmas-season dessert, the hidden candied pecans under the custard layer gives you an explosion of a very distinct roasted nut effect; just perfect for the holidays!

This dessert has three layers: a top layer of custard cream, a middle layer of rich chocolate fudge, and a bittersweet base of chocolate cookies. The middle fudgy layer could have been made 20% sweeter while the base layer should be 10% sweeter so that they would potentiate the sharp sweetness of the top layer. Unfortunately, the posterior portion of the base layer was made very thick and it was also unyielding because it was as hard and compact as a bone. This gave me the impression that it was overcooked.

WARNING: This is a very very dense dessert which warrants small frequent feedings. It may actually be consumed by two people.
